Nebraska Attorney Generals Office begins inquiry into Goodwill Omaha operations
Source: Omaha World Herald
By Henry J. Cordes
The Nebraska Attorney Generals Office, empowered under law to protect the financial assets of Nebraska charities and ensure those dollars are used for public good, has launched a review of the operations of Goodwill Omaha.
Officials declined to detail what specific issues are under examination, though one likely concern is whether Goodwills high levels of executive compensation represented an unlawful misuse of charitable dollars.
We are currently reviewing the matter, said Assistant Attorney General Abigail Stempson, chief of the public protection bureau and consumer protection division under Attorney General Doug Peterson. The attorney general is here to protect charitable assets. (This office) has the ability to protect charitable assets if it feels there may be issues.
Goodwill officials confirmed the inquiry and indicated that they are cooperating with the attorney generals subpoenas seeking information.
